Q:

Who invented Radar?

A) Henrey Backquerel B) Max Planck
C) Robert Watson Watt D) Humphrey Davy
 
Answer & Explanation Answer: C) Robert Watson Watt

Explanation:

Who_invented_Radar1556273104.jpg image

RADAR stands for Radio Detection and Ranging.

Radar is a detecting system that uses radio waves to determine the range, angle, or velocity of objects. It operates in the ultra-high-frequency of the radio-frequency (RF) spectrum.

 

Uses ::

To detect

aircraft,

ships,

spacecraft,

guided missiles,

motor vehicles,

weather formations, and

terrain.

Q:

Which team won the 10th Indian Premier League trophy 2017  ?

A) Mumbai Indians B) Rising Pune Supergiants
C) Kolkata Knight Riders D) Sunrisers Hyderabad
 
Answer & Explanation Answer: A) Mumbai Indians

Explanation:

In Cricket, Mumbai Indians lifted the 10th Indian Premier League trophy for the third time, as they recorded a scintillating 1-run win against Rising Pune Supergiant in the title clash at Hyderabad during final.  Mumbai successfully defended a total of 129 and restricted Pune to 128/6 to lift their third IPL trophy. Krunal Pandya from Mumbai Indians was named the man of the match.
